Discrepancies between Objectively Assessed and Self-Reported Daily Social Media Time in the Age of Platform Swinging
[post]
2022
unpublished
Building on Junco's (2013) study examining the accuracy of self-reported computer-specific time on Facebook, the current study investigates the accuracy of self-reported time on multiple social media (SM) platforms across multiple electronic devices and evaluates whether reporting accuracy is systematically associated with participant sex, individual SM platform in question, or total number of SM platforms used.
